1st of May at some locations (mostly Berlin Kreuzberg) in Germany:
  • What?: riots
  • Why?: because some members of the very left and very right wings think it's their duty to use the 1st of may for demonstrations and street riots
  • How?: violent
  • Bananas, Grapes, Chocolate?: No, just bottles, stones, burning dustbins, molotov cocktails, pepper spray, truncheons



That's going on here for years. Since 1984 we see such street riots on every 1st of may at some locations in germany.

Spring traditions in Derbyshire .... Well Dressing ....

Pictures made with flowers on a large base ..... popular in mnay villages at this time of year.....


The true origins of Well Dressing are lost in the mists of time. According to many sources, it developed from a pagan custom of making sacrifice to the gods of wells and springs to ensure a continued supply of fresh water. Like many folk traditions, it was later adopted by the Christian Church as a way of giving thanks to God for His gift to us of water. Tradition has it that it took on a special significance in 17th century Derbyshire as various villages, notably Tissington, gave thanks for their deliverance from the Plague which had decimated nearby Eyam. In truth they had been spared by the altruism of the inhabitants of Eyam, who quarantined themselves while the disease, accidentally introduced in a package of clothing from London, ran its deadly course. Of course, this does not mean that the other villages has any less cause to express their grateful thanks.
